Ok so now my boss wants me to add like little formed beads around the flange and the wrap around in the drawing linked below.does anyone now of a way that could be done. I've tried doing it inside the assembly area but when i make the part it ends up trying to cut into the part instead and will not allow me to extrude the piece.

Sure.. That should be added to the initial revolve feature or contour roll for the other part..

First sketch should have that shape in it.. (lid and 3 inch wrap around parts)

You don't do that in the assembly.. 

You do that at the part level..
